Wow, what awesome weather! Started a little slow, but once we got started we covered some ground. Had lunch at Brady's in Brady.  :hurl: Passed a Duke energy wind farm near Notree. And made it to the guadeloupe mountains.  Left there towards El paso only to find out there is not much gas on that road. Rode in to one station as the guy was just closing up.  :notworthy: Made it to Los Cruces where we ate dinner, a green chile burrito, (sorry Ron). Found most of the rooms booked, so decided to head to the next town Deming. Fixing to turn in, plannimg on the devils highway tomorrow.  :drool:
